    2.1 BPR Model2.1 BPR Model business reengineering iterative process

    no start, no end, evolutional

    six elements: business definition:

    identify goals by using four drivers (cost reduction, timereduction, quality improvement, personal development)

    define at the business level or for a specific component

    process identification: identify critical processes for goals defined in the business

    definition

    rank them by importance, need for change

    process evaluation: measure and identify tasks

    note costs and time consumption

    isolate quality/performance

    2.1 BPR Model2.1 BPR Model Process specification and design:

    prepare use-cases (for each process) based on the informationcollected during the first three steps

    identify use-cases to scenarios that deliver outcome to thecustomers

    use-cases design new set of tasks (conform with SoftwareEngineering principles)

    Prototyping: test the process to make refinements

    Refinement and instantiation: based on feedback from the prototype

    refine and instantiate with the business system

    intent of these tools: building a model of existingworkflow in an effort to better analyze existing processes

    3.2 Stages of Reengineering3.2 Stages of Reengineering

    Inventory Analysis inventory: attributes of application (size, age,

    business criticality, etc.)

    changes revisit inventory regularly!

    Document Restructuring no re- documentation (relatively static, not much

    longer used, no changes expected)

    update documentation when changes were made complete re- documentation, but kept at a minimum

    (business critical systems)

    4.3 Reverse Engineering to4.3 Reverse Engineering to

    UnderstandUnderstand DataData Internal Data Structures (Program Level)

    identifying classes within the program that interact with theglobal data structures

    examining program code with intent of grouping related

    program variables

    Three Steps for reverse engineering of classes

    identify flags and local data structures, that holds important

    information about global data structures

    define relationship between flags and local data structuresand global data structures

    list all other variables that are connected to Array/File

    structures

    5.3 Data5.3 Data RestructuringRestructuring

    1. data analysis (analysis of source code ) evaluation of all program language statements that contains data

    definitions, I/O and Interface descriptions

    extract data items and objects to get information about data flowand comprehend implemented data structures

    2. data redesign data record standardization simplest form

    (clarify data definitions to reach consistency concerning data itemnames or physical record formats within an existing data structure)

    data name rationalization(used data naming conventions must conform to local standardsand aliases have to be eliminated as data flow through the system)
